Which CPA Exam Discipline is right for you?

Beginning in January 2024, CPA Exam candidates will be required to choose one Discipline Exam section in addition to the three core sections required of all candidates. But deciding isn't always easy! Although your CPA license won't indicate which Discipline you passed, your selection has unique implications and can open up specialized career opportunities.   • There will be 5 “black-out dates” each quarter for the Core Exams - no exams can be taken.
  • Testing for the discipline sections of the exam (BAR, TCP and ISC) will only be available for approximately one month of each calendar quarter.
  • There will be a limited number of score release dates because the AICPA will need more time to evaluate and score the new exams.

Study Tips

    • Use a calendar and the Study Planner to map out your studying
    • Find a study partner
    • Study in 4-hour time blocks to condition yourself for the exam
    • When creating a practice test, mimic the exam section by choosing the same number of questions in the testlet.
    • Practice will improve your speed.

Utilize Simulated and Mini exams in strict exam like conditions

    • Utilize the SkillBuilder Video tutorials that coach you through more than 500 task-based simulations
    • Schedule exams when you’re most “on”

Plan for Exam Day

    • Set aside one to two weeks to review before your scheduled exam date
    • Take a simulated/mock exams in strict exam-like conditions
    • Review only what you have studied
    • Do a test drive prior to the Prometric Test site prior to your exam date to eliminate any surprises regarding the location
    • Plan to arrive at least 30 minutes prior to your appointment
    • Dress comfortably
